Is Siddal a nice place to live?
Siddal is a passable place to live. We've given it a liveable rating of C+.
How safe is Siddal?
Siddal has an average crime rate for a Yorkshire and the Humber suburb, with around 76 recorded crimes per 1,000 people a year. This is about the national average, and 18% below the West Yorkshire average.
What are the best schools in Siddal?
Siddal has 28 schools nearby. The top-rated Ofsted Outstanding schools include Parkinson Lane Community Primary School, All Saints' CofE Primary School, The Greetland Academy. Other well-regarded schools rated Good by Ofsted include Beech Hill School and Savile Park Primary School. Note: 3 schools are currently rated as Requires Improvement.
What are the demographics of Siddal?
The majority of residents in Siddal identify as White (British) (88%). Most residents were born in the United Kingdom (92%). The area has a mix of religious beliefs with no single faith forming a majority.
